重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
1
公司专注于为企业提供网站制作、成都网站设计、微信公众号开发、商城网站制作,成都小程序开发,软件定制网站设计等一站式互联网企业服务。凭借多年丰富的经验,我们会仔细了解各客户的需求而做出多方面的分析、设计、整合,为客户设计出具风格及创意性的商业解决方案,成都创新互联更提供一系列网站制作和网站推广的服务。
注意:本经验使用的eclipse版本为
Eclipse Java EE IDE for Web Developers.
Version: Luna Service Release 1 (4.4.1)
Build id: 20140925-1800
2
打开您要调试的java代码文件,在左侧双击鼠标设置断点(程序执行到这里就会暂停,并且进入调试模式),可以设置多个断点。
3
在代码编辑区域,点击鼠标右键,选择【Debug As】,再选择【1 Java Application】
4
弹出提示,需要切换到调试(Debug)工作区,勾选“Remember my decision”,记住选择,则下次不再提示,然后点击【Yes】。
5
Debug模式的界面,共分为5个区域
(1)Debug(调试)区域,显示当前正在调试代码是什么,在第多少行
(2)Variables(变量)区域,显示变量的值。
(3)代码编辑区
(4)代码结构区,显示代码中的各个方法。
(5)Console(控制台)区域。
6
点击调试区的黄色箭头按钮,可以逐句的执行代码,并且同时可以在变量区,实时的看到变量的值变化。
7
点击调试区的绿色按钮,可以将程序直接执行完毕,跳过所有断点调试。
首先,你要以debug模式启动webserver。
其次,你在需要debug的地方,双击左侧行数显示的地方,出现一个蓝色的圆圈,等代码运行的时候,到这个蓝色圈圈的地方,就会暂停,你就可以debug了。
对于JSP页面中的java代码行,可以直接在myeclipse里设置断点,进行调试(debug)。
而其他的,比如html/css/javascript等等这些,是通过浏览器的插件(比如firebug、VS、ietester等等)进行调试(debug)。
步骤如下:
1、首先打开自己的项目。
2、在项目中找到想要调试的地方,在代码行的前方点击设置断点,或者把鼠标移动到代码行,用快捷键“Ctrl+Shift+b”设置断点。
3、然后在上方标签栏中,操作“Debug As”-"Java Application"。
4、在弹出的对话框点击“Yes”,进入“debug模式”。
5、在窗口的右上方可以看到 代码中的相对应得值。
特别提示:F5是跳进,F6是执行下一步,F7是跳出。
右键图中红色区域 ,选第一个就可以加断点,再右键断点的小蓝点标志选第一个选项就可以消除断点
编译器不同是不一样的。
大致原理是
你在某个代码添加端点后
系统在运行到该代码的时候会停止。
当你遇到代码运行时候会中断操作的时候
采用断点来分析代码会在哪个地方停止
简单的举例,当你毫无头绪的时候,把代码用断点分成3份,然后检查代码停止在哪一份,在将这份细分为3份,最终确定到代码在哪个语句出错。
另外
断点也可以帮你分析异常数据出现的地方,你可以自己设置一些测试数据,通过监视窗口+断点来监视,确定哪个变量在哪个环节出错了,最终可以锁定到一个语句并检查出问题